List Sweep
List sweep allows you to create a list of arbitrary frequency, amplitude, and dwell time values
and sweep the RF output based on the entries in the List Mode Values table.
Unlike a step sweep that contains linear ascending/descending frequency and amplitude
values spaced at equal intervals throughout the sweep, list sweep frequencies and amplitudes
can be entered at unequal intervals and nonlinear ascending/descending or random order.
For convenience, the List Mode Values table can be copied from a previously configured step
sweep. Each step sweep point’s associated frequency, amplitude and dwell time values are
entered into a row in the List Mode Values table, as the following example illustrates.
Configuring and Activating a Single Step Sweep
In this procedure, you will create a step sweep with nine, equally spaced points and the
following parameters:
frequency range from 500 MHz to 600 MHz
amplitude from
20 dBm to 0 dBm
dwell time 500 ms at each point
1. Press
Preset.
2. Press
Sweep/List.
This opens a menu of sweep softkeys.
3. Press
Sweep Repeat Single Cont.
This toggles the sweep repeat from continuous to single.
4. Press
Configure Step Sweep.
5. Press Freq Start > 500 > MHz.
This changes the start frequency of the step sweep to 500 MHz.
6. Press
Freq Stop > 600 > MHz.
This changes the stop frequency of the step sweep to 600 MHz.
7. Press
Ampl Start > 20 > dBm.
This changes the amplitude level for the start of the step sweep.
8. Press
Ampl Stop > 0 > dBm.
This changes the amplitude level for the end of the step sweep.
